WebThe Selway is one of the premier wilderness multi-day trips in the West. Boaters typically spend four to six days floating the 47 miles through the heart of the Selway-Bitterroot Wilderness Area. The wilderness lies across the Bitterroot … hightop tablecloths for saleWebWilderness Gateway. Wilderness Gateway Campground provides direct access to the Wild and Scenic Lochsa River. Visitors enjoy a variety of recreational opportunities, including world famous whitewater rafting.
